k2xx (k212, k222, k224) Modem chips 19880829/Hubert Hoefsloot | Send | Receive | Dev. | | K212 | K222 | K224 | Mod. | baud | freq | baud | freq | +- | ----------------------------------------------------------------------------- Bell 103 | yes | yes | yes | FSK | 300 | 1170 | 300 | 2125 | 100 | Bell 212A | yes | yes | yes | DPSK | 1200 | 1200 | 1200 | 2400 | | V.21 | no | yes | yes | FSK | 300 | 1080 | 300 | 1750 | 100 | V.22 | no | yes | yes | DPSK | 600 | 1200 | 600 | 2400 | | V.22 | yes | yes | yes | DPSK | 1200 | 1200 | 1200 | 2400 | | V.22 bis | no | no | yes | QAM | 2400 | 1200 | 2400 | 2400 | | K212/K222/K224| CR0 | CR1 | CR2 | CR3 | CR4 | CR5 | CR6 | baud | ---------------------------------------------------------------- Bell 103 Org.| &32 | &30 | rrr | &00 | --- | --- | ID | 300 | Bell 103 Ans.| &33 | &30 | rrr | &20 | --- | --- | ID | 300 | Bell 212A Org.| &1a | &20 | rrr | &00 | --- | --- | ID | 1200 | Bell 212A Ans.| &1b | &20 | rrr | &20 | --- | --- | ID | 1200 | K222/K224 ---------------------------------------------------------------- Bell 212A Org.| &9a | &20 | rrr | &00 | --- | --- | ID | 600 | Bell 212A Ans.| &9b | &20 | rrr | &20 | --- | --- | ID | 600 | V.21 Org.| &b2 | &30 | rrr | &00 | --- | --- | ID | 300 | V.21 Ans.| &b3 | &30 | rrr | &21 | --- | --- | ID | 300 | V.22 Org.| &b2 | &30 | rrr | &00 | --- | --- | ID | 600 | V.22 Ans.| &b3 | &30 | rrr | &21 | --- | --- | ID | 600 | FSK --> Frequency Shift Keying DPSK --> Double Phase-Shift Keying QAM --> Quad Amplitude Modulation The data that in DPSK over the PTT line is transmitted or received is eventually synchronous. The data that via the TxD pin enters must be 1200 baud sync or async. If the data is async, it is (via the ASYNC/SYNC rate converter) converted to sync. ,pg CONTROL REGISTER CR0 adres 00 ------------------------- Modul. Option | ---------------------- \ Modul. Type | | ------------------- / | | | ---------------- \ | | | | ------------- | Transmit Mode | | | | | ---------- / | | | | | | ------- Transmit Enable | | | | | | | ---- Answer/Originate | | | | | | | | 7 6 5 4 3 2 1 0 ----------------------------------------------------------------- 0 Select answer mode 1 Select originate mode 0 Disables transmit output at TXA 1 Enables transmit output at TXA 0 0 0 Select power down 0 0 1 Internal sync. 0 1 0 External sync. 0 1 1 Slave sync. 1 0 0 Async. 1 start, 6 data, 1 stop 1 0 1 Async. 1 start, 7 data, 1 stop 1 1 0 Async. 1 start, 8 data, 1 stop 1 1 1 Async. 1 start, 8 data, parity and/or 1 or 2 stop 0 0 0 DPSK | V.22 | 1200 baud 0 0 1 FSK | Bell 103 | 300 baud 0 1 0 QAM | V.22 bis | 2400 baud 1 0 0 DPSK | V.22 alt.B | 600 baud 1 0 1 FSK | V.21 | 300 baud ,pg CONTROL REGISTER CR1 adres 01 ------------------------- \ Transmit Pattern | ---------------------- / | | ------------------- Enable Detect Interrupt | | | ---------------- Bypass Scrambler | | | | ------------- Clock Control | | | | | ---------- Reset | | | | | | ------- \ Test Mode | | | | | | | ---- / | | | | | | | | 7 6 5 4 3 2 1 0 ----------------------------------------------------------------- 0 0 Select mormal operating mode 0 1 Select remote digital loopback 1 0 Analog loopback mode 1 1 Select local digital loopback 0 Select normal operation 1 Reset modem to power down state 0 Select 11.0592 MHz 1 Select 19.2 KHz 0 Select normal operation for DPSK modulatie 1 Select scrambler bypass for DPSK modulatie 0 Disables interrup at /INT pin 1 Enables /INT output 0 0 Select normal data transmission at TXD pin 0 1 Select alternating mark/space output for testing 1 0 Select constant mark transmit pattern 1 1 Select constant space transmit pattern ,pg CONTROL REGISTER DR adres 02 ------------------------- Not used | ---------------------- Not used | | ------------------- Receive Data | | | ---------------- Unscrambled Mark | | | | ------------- Carrier Detect | | | | | ---------- Answer Tone Received | | | | | | ------- Call Progress Detect | | | | | | | ---- Long Loop | | | | | | | | 7 6 5 4 3 2 1 0 ----------------------------------------------------------------- 0 Indicates normal received signal 1 Indicates low received signal level (< -38 dBm) 0 No call progress tone detected 1 Indicates presense of call progress tones 0 No answer tone detected 1 Indicates detection of 2225 Hz answer tone 0 No carrier detected in the receive channel 1 Carrier detected in the receive channel 0 No unscrambled mark 1 Indicared detection of unscrambled marks X Continuously output the received data stream
